Understanding Fuel System Deposits
Your engine’s fuel system is a complex network. Over time, fuel leaves behind unwanted residues. These deposits cling to crucial components.
Gasoline, even modern formulations, contains various hydrocarbons. When fuel burns or sits, it can form varnish and carbon. These materials are sticky and hard.
These deposits affect several key areas:
- Fuel Injectors: Varnish clogs the tiny nozzles. This disrupts the precise fuel spray pattern.
- Intake Valves: Carbon builds up on valve stems and faces. This restricts airflow into the combustion chamber.
- Combustion Chambers: Deposits here create hot spots. These hot spots can lead to pre-ignition or “pinging.”
- Piston Tops: Carbon on piston tops can alter the compression ratio. It also interferes with heat transfer.
These buildups cause a range of performance issues. Your vehicle might feel sluggish, consume more fuel, or run rough.
The Science Behind Berryman B12’s Cleaning Power
Berryman B12 Chemtool isn’t just a simple additive. It’s a blend of powerful solvents. These solvents are specifically formulated to dissolve tough deposits.
The primary active ingredients work by breaking down the chemical bonds in varnish and carbon. They soften and liquefy these residues. This allows them to be safely burned off or flushed through the exhaust system.
Here’s how it targets different deposits:
- Varnish: The solvents quickly dissolve the sticky, shellac-like varnish. This frees up injectors and other fuel lines.
- Carbon: While tougher, carbon deposits are softened. They become brittle and break away. The engine’s normal operation then expels them.
The product’s low flash point ensures it mixes well with fuel. It travels effectively throughout the fuel system. This ensures it reaches all affected areas.
Many modern engines, especially those with direct injection (GDI), are prone to intake valve carbon buildup. While Berryman B12 added to the fuel tank cleans injectors and combustion chambers, direct application methods are often needed for GDI intake valves.

Proper Application Methods for Best Results
Using Berryman B12 correctly is key to its effectiveness. Always read the product label carefully. Different applications target different parts of the system.
Here are the common ways to use it:
- Fuel Tank Treatment: Pour the recommended amount directly into your fuel tank. Do this before filling up. This ensures good mixing. It cleans injectors, fuel lines, and combustion chambers. This is the most common and easiest method.
- Vacuum Line Application: For more concentrated cleaning of intake valves and combustion chambers, you can feed it through a vacuum line. This requires careful attention. Consult your vehicle’s service manual or a mechanic. Slowly introduce the product into the engine while it’s running.
- Direct Injector Cleaning: Some service centers use specialized equipment. This equipment delivers Berryman B12 directly to the fuel rail. This provides a very concentrated cleaning for injectors. This is often done by professionals.
- Carburetor Cleaner: For older carbureted vehicles, Berryman B12 can be sprayed directly into the carburetor. This helps dissolve varnish and gum from jets and passages.
Using the right amount is important. Too little might not be effective. Too much can sometimes cause issues, though Berryman B12 is generally safe for modern engines. Follow the manufacturer’s specific guidelines for your vehicle type.
Berryman B12 is safe for catalytic converters and oxygen sensors. It does not contain harmful metals or compounds that damage these emission control components.
When Berryman B12 Might Not Be Enough
While powerful, Berryman B12 is not a magic fix for all engine problems. It targets specific issues related to fuel system deposits. Other mechanical problems require different solutions.
It won’t fix:
- Worn Engine Parts: If piston rings are worn or valves are damaged, a cleaner won’t help. These issues require mechanical repair.
- Faulty Sensors: A bad oxygen sensor or mass airflow sensor can cause drivability issues. Berryman B12 won’t correct electronic sensor malfunctions.
- Serious Mechanical Failures: Problems like a failing fuel pump or a clogged catalytic converter need direct intervention. A fuel additive cannot address these.
- Severe, Long-Term Buildup: In cases of extreme, years-long neglect, a single treatment might not be sufficient. Multiple treatments or professional cleaning may be necessary.
If your vehicle’s issues persist after using Berryman B12, it’s a good idea to have a trusted mechanic check it out. They can diagnose underlying mechanical or electronic problems. Think of B12 as a powerful maintenance tool, not a cure-all for every automotive ailment.
Maintaining a Clean Fuel System
Regular maintenance goes a long way. Using Berryman B12 periodically can prevent deposit buildup. This keeps your engine running smoothly for longer.
A good schedule is every 3,000 to 5,000 miles. This is similar to oil change intervals. Consistent use stops deposits from getting a foothold.
Consider the type of driving you do. Stop-and-go city driving often leads to more deposit formation. Highway driving helps keep the system cleaner due to sustained higher temperatures.
Always use quality fuel from reputable stations. Cheaper, lower-quality gasoline might contain fewer detergents. This can contribute to faster deposit accumulation.

Does Berryman B12 Work? — FAQs
How often should I use Berryman B12 Chemtool?
For preventative maintenance, using Berryman B12 every 3,000 to 5,000 miles is a good practice. If you are addressing existing performance issues, a single treatment might resolve them. For severe buildup, a second treatment after a tank or two of fuel can be beneficial.
Can Berryman B12 be used in all types of engines?
Berryman B12 is formulated for gasoline engines. It is safe for both carbureted and fuel-injected systems. It also works with modern ethanol-blended fuels. Always check the product label for specific compatibility with your engine type.
Will Berryman B12 improve my gas mileage?
Yes, if your engine’s reduced fuel economy is caused by deposits in the fuel system. By cleaning injectors and combustion chambers, Berryman B12 restores efficient fuel atomization and combustion. This can lead to noticeable improvements in miles per gallon.
Are there any downsides or risks to using Berryman B12?
When used as directed, Berryman B12 is safe for your engine and emissions components. Overdosing or using it improperly can sometimes cause temporary rough running as deposits break loose. It’s important to follow the instructions on the bottle precisely to avoid any issues.
What if Berryman B12 doesn’t fix my car’s problem?
If your car’s symptoms persist after using Berryman B12, the problem likely stems from a different mechanical or electrical issue. Fuel system cleaners address deposit-related problems. You should consult a qualified mechanic to diagnose other potential underlying causes.
